Best colleges and universities in Kansas
- There are 94 institutions in Kansas: 60 private colleges and 34 public colleges.
- Every university in Kansas have a different amount of degree programs, ranged from 3 (Old Town Barber College-Wichita) to 915 (University of Kansas). Also Kansas colleges have from 2:1 to 25:1 student-to-faculty ratios.
- The acceptance rate in Kansas is between 44% and 100%. The most popular test to enter an institution in Kansas state is ACT - 96% of students submitted it.
- The average annual total costs of attendance at Kansas universities range between 3,850$ to 34,190$. The average percent of Kansas students with financial aid is 23%.
- The completion of full-time universities education programs in Kansas is between 10% and 85%. Average salary after attending the Kansas’s institutions ranges between $15,500 and $48,800. Please look all the details below.

Average Kansas State Cost
$13,069
BELOW AVERAGE
The average annual total cost of attendance in Kansas state colleges is 13,069$, that is below the national average by 865 dollars. National average is based on costs of attendance for all institutions in US and includes tuition, fees, books and living, minus the average grant/scholarship aid.
